Won't argue about you preference for full modular. but itn must be recognized that, unless you are resleeving your cables, modular has 0 advantages and some disadvantages over semi modular.
1) Every build will require that certain cables MUST be connected. The advantage of modular is that you don't have to connect unnecessary cables, but there is no advantage using modular for cables that must be connected system can not be turned on. Two identical PSUs in modular and semi-modular format will have a proce difference favoring the modular. So you are paying extra for something that returns np value other than pyschological.
2) Each modular cable introduces a potential failure point ... faulty pin / connector point, loose cable.
3) Slight increase in resistance / slight loss of efficiency.
4) There's a reason trouble shooting staps incluse disconnecting all cable, remocing all components from slots ... cleaning the contact points and cleaning them
So yes, if it's something you just "like", go ahead and pay the extra money. But there's is 0 upside here so if budget is important worth considering.

The Super Flower Leadex III with 650 W performs very well in all areas: load regulation, ripple suppression, efficiency, and transient response. On top of that, it is one of the quietest PSUs money can buy today and has two EPS connectors for power hungry CPUs and mainboards.
